The Nation Newspaper I auditioned for Big Brother Nigeria on a dare - Ebuka Obi-Uchendu

Media personality Ebuka Obi-Uchendu has recalled how a dare made him audition for the first season of Big Brother Nigeria, now known as

“I was 23 when I first started Big Brother. We were in the first season of Big Brother Nigeria. It was even called Big Brother ‘Nigeria’ then, not ‘Naija’. Naija wasn’t a thing then and I feel like we were just guinea pigs because nobody knew what the show was going to be like if they were going to watch, what to expect and all that,” he began.

“I didn’t go in to blow, which is what you get now. Now it’s like a path to entertainment for people. Back then the prize was even $100,000 and they still advertised in newspapers because there wasn’t social media then.”
